Description
Photoinjector is an enabling technology for modern accelerator instruments, and photocathode is one of keys to photoinjector performance. Generally, good photocathode features long life time, high quantum efficiency (QE), low thermal emittance, low dark current, and short response time. While cathode lifetime, QE are routinely monitored, cathode thermal emittance is still a time consuming measurement, thus is not routinely measured. In this contribution, a single shot thermal emittance measurement technique is introduced, and both theoretical basics and experiment results are presented.
